Why Bannerghatta Road and JP Nagar Fringe Are Bangalore's Hottest New Launch Corridors in 2026

South Bangalore is having a moment. Once known mainly for its proximity to the National Park and quieter residential blocks, Bannerghatta Road has turned into one of the city's most active premium housing corridors. Bannerghatta Road has evolved from a zoo destination to a premium residential corridor, home to major tech parks, hospitals, and educational institutions, with prices ranging from ₹11,000 to ₹16,000 per square foot. That shift has been years in the making, but 2026 is when the new launch pipeline is visibly catching up with buyer demand.

The single biggest trigger has been metro connectivity. The Yellow Line metro turned fully operational in August 2025, and since then, demand along the Bannerghatta Road and JP Nagar corridors has moved up sharply. The Pink Line is the next catalyst developers and buyers are watching closely. Stations planned on Bannerghatta Road include Kalena Agrahara, Hulimavu, IIMB, JP Nagar 4th Phase, Jayadeva Hospital, and Tavarekere. Analysts tracking the corridor note that properties within 1 km of Pink Line stations are already commanding a 10–15% premium over comparable projects further away, a gap expected to widen to 15–25% once the line is fully operational.

Pricing data backs up the momentum. Property prices in premium areas of Kanakapura Road, Bellandur, JP Nagar, and Bannerghatta Road now go beyond Rs 7,000 per sq ft. Zoom out to the broader South Bangalore market and the range widens further: average property pricing across South Bangalore residential areas in 2026 ranged from ₹6,000 to ₹10,500 per square foot, while high-end pockets like Koramangala and HSR Layout touch ₹14,000 to ₹25,000 per square foot.

What's fueling the actual new launch supply, though, isn't the mature core of JP Nagar — it's the fringe. Market observers point out that JP Nagar's core phases were built out years ago, so most inventory is older independent houses and apartments, while large new launches are scarce inside the established phases and tend to appear at the southern and eastern fringe near Kothnur and Bannerghatta Road, where under-construction gated projects are more common. Infrastructure spending is also catching up with the demand. The BBMP allocated ₹124.5 crore in 2025 specifically for Bannerghatta Road footpath redevelopment and traffic junction overhauls, while NICE Road gives residents access to Electronic City in 15–20 minutes versus 45-plus minutes via city roads. For daily commuters weighing a South Bangalore address against the east, that kind of time saving is a real differentiator, not just a brochure line.

For buyers weighing established JP Nagar against the newer fringe, the trade-off is straightforward: established neighborhoods like JP Nagar, Jayanagar, and Basavanagudi offer limited new supply but steady appreciation of 6–8% annually and high rental demand, with properties rarely staying vacant. The fringe corridors, meanwhile, are where the growth story is being written. Kanakapura Road and Bannerghatta Road are seeing many new luxury projects as developers chase both land availability and the metro-linked upside.

For homebuyers evaluating this corridor in 2026, the checklist is simple: confirm the RERA registration, measure the actual walking distance to the nearest upcoming Pink Line station, and compare construction quality across builders.
